img tjshirt
TJ's new shirt of helicopter fabric.. I forgot which pattern I used, but it wasn't my favorite (I like the ones where the front lining is part of the front pattern piece, even though these ones are a little easier to line up the pattern). Our own added details were the contrast cuffs and pocket band, and we used a contrast collar. The buttons seem small because they're actually snaps (this poor shirt sits for a month because I'm too lazy to find matching buttons -sad!).

img girlsstrawberry

BB's red & yellow strawberry dress is OOP Vogue 7741 and MissA picked out McCall 5458. I put the McCall pattern pockets on both dresses. The blue dress was done except for the sleeve hems. I didn't want those big wide sleeves open and catching on everything for her, so I added elastic and now they're puffy.

MissB's dress was in a pile waiting to be started. So, I started it Thursday or Friday, finished the sewing Saturday, early afternoon. Finished cutting out pieces and sewing up a doll for the birthday girl. Finished the sewing on MissA's dress, finished the stitch in the ditch on TJ's shirt. Grabbed the snap press and added snaps to MissB's dress.
